    I am well aware of the definition of key phrases in quantum mechanics having studied it myself for some years now. The idea of collapse of a wavefunction describes the process where a system describes by a number of basis states 'collapses' into a single state. This explanation is required by the Copenhagen Interpretation (the dominant interpretation of Quantum Mechanics) and the so-called Spiritual Interpretation, to which you refer. The fact of the matter is which of these is correct is purely a matter of opinion right now. As you have shown this can cause a lot of philosophical and even religious debate as you can argue some fairly interesting points with this.

    Not all interpretations of QM require the collapse of the wavefunction. A favourite of mine is the Bohm interpretation because it naturally incorporates the non-locality of QM (this is where entanglement comes from). All interpretations have flaws and no conclusive experiments have been performed. Though we do know that QM is non-local and thats about it.

    Wow. Science is based around experiment. When a theory without experimental grounding is believed then this is more a doctrine of faith than a scientific fact. With candidate TOE theories and to some extent the cosmological standard model the border between belief and fact is becoming blurred. I hear people talking about highly contentious theories as if somehow they are proven, when infact they are candidates at best. Im not trying to bash people beliefs but we have to be careful to with science when we are saying that something is fact and when we are saying that we like a particular theory.

    Before my uni days I was into the spiritual interpretation for a while (a short while after finding it mentioned in a pop sci book) however my first issue came when I found its roots as much in the Hindu philosophy of the Advaita Vedanta, maybe interesting for philosophy but not necessarily a great place for a physical theory. Particularly, as I found as I have gone on there is little mathematical grounding for it, indeed no current theory or experiment suggests it. I dont know if theres any kind of maths but id be interested to see how consciousness was incorporated. But even in non-mathematical terms it creates an interesting chicken and egg situation. Life is made from molecules, which to form have to be in a single basis state, so life needs molecules but molecules needs life. In my own personal opinion it is nice (gives you a warm feeling) but as a theory is awkward. However my more important point is this is a theory only, not one on the up either, please do not talk about it as fact until it has been shown so.
